What Causes Stronger-Smelling Gas During Pregnancy?
The main driver behind stronger odors is a combination of digestive slowdown and microbial activity. During pregnancy, progesterone relaxes smooth muscle tissue throughout the body, including the gastrointestinal tract. This relaxation delays the movement of food, meaning it sits longer in the intestines where bacteria ferment it. The longer this fermentation process continues, the more pungent gases-like hydrogen sulfide-are produced.
Medical reviews published in 2023 by the European Journal of Obstetrics & Gynecology found that up to 72% of pregnant individuals report increased bloating and gas, with 41% specifically noting stronger odor. This suggests that changes in gut microbiome balance are also a key contributor, as pregnancy shifts bacterial populations toward strains that produce more sulfur-rich byproducts.
Key Biological Factors Behind the Smell
- Hormonal changes: Progesterone slows digestion, increasing fermentation time.
- Altered gut bacteria: Pregnancy reshapes microbial composition, boosting gas-producing strains.
- Dietary changes: Cravings and increased intake of fiber or sulfur-rich foods intensify odor.
- Iron supplements: Common prenatal vitamins can cause darker, smellier gas.
- Heightened smell sensitivity: Pregnancy increases olfactory perception, making odors seem worse.
Each of these factors compounds the others. For example, a diet higher in fiber-often recommended during pregnancy-feeds gut bacteria, while slower digestion gives them more time to produce gas. This creates a noticeable shift in intestinal fermentation patterns that many people interpret as unusually strong-smelling gas.
How Diet Influences Gas Odor
Diet plays a central role in determining how gas smells. Foods rich in sulfur, such as eggs, broccoli, cabbage, and onions, produce more pungent gases when broken down. During pregnancy, cravings or nutritional adjustments often increase intake of these foods, intensifying sulfur compound production.
| Food Type | Gas Production Level | Odor Intensity |
|---|---|---|
| Leafy greens (broccoli, kale) | High | Strong |
| Dairy products | Moderate | Mild to moderate |
| Lean proteins | Low | Mild |
| Eggs and red meat | Moderate | Strong |
Nutritionists from the Dutch Nutrition Centre (Voedingscentrum) noted in a 2024 advisory that pregnant individuals who increased cruciferous vegetable intake by 30% experienced a measurable rise in intestinal gas volume and odor intensity. This does not mean these foods should be avoided, but rather balanced carefully.
The Role of Gut Bacteria
Pregnancy significantly alters the composition of gut bacteria, a phenomenon documented in a 2022 Stanford microbiome study. Researchers found that by the third trimester, the microbiome resembles patterns associated with metabolic syndrome, including increased populations of bacteria that produce gas. This shift in microbial fermentation activity directly contributes to stronger odors.
These bacteria break down undigested carbohydrates and proteins into gases like methane, carbon dioxide, and hydrogen sulfide. The latter is particularly responsible for the "rotten egg" smell commonly reported. Because digestion is slower, bacteria have extended time to act, intensifying odor-producing reactions.
Why Your Sense of Smell Also Changes
Another often overlooked factor is heightened smell sensitivity. Pregnancy increases olfactory perception due to hormonal changes, especially estrogen. This means gas may not actually be dramatically worse-but it feels that way because your sensory perception shifts.
According to a 2021 clinical review in Chemical Senses, pregnant individuals can detect odors at concentrations up to 30% lower than non-pregnant individuals. This heightened sensitivity makes everyday smells-including gas-seem significantly more intense.
Step-by-Step: What Happens in Your Body
- Hormones like progesterone relax intestinal muscles.
- Food moves more slowly through the digestive tract.
- Bacteria ferment undigested food for a longer period.
- Sulfur-containing gases accumulate in the intestines.
- Heightened smell sensitivity amplifies perception of odor.
This sequence explains why even normal digestive processes can feel exaggerated during pregnancy. The combination of slowed movement and active bacteria creates a perfect environment for gas buildup and odor.
When Strong Gas Might Signal Something Else
While stronger-smelling gas is usually normal, there are cases where it may indicate underlying issues. Persistent, extremely foul-smelling gas combined with pain or diarrhea could point to lactose intolerance, irritable bowel syndrome, or infections. These conditions may become more noticeable due to pregnancy-related digestive changes.
Healthcare providers typically advise monitoring symptoms rather than reacting immediately. A 2025 NHS guideline update emphasized that most gas-related symptoms during pregnancy are benign and linked to normal hormonal fluctuations, not disease.
Ways to Reduce Gas Odor During Pregnancy
- Eat smaller, more frequent meals to reduce digestive load.
- Limit high-sulfur foods if odor becomes bothersome.
- Stay hydrated to support smoother digestion.
- Incorporate gentle exercise like walking to stimulate bowel movement.
- Track foods that trigger stronger gas and adjust accordingly.
These strategies do not eliminate gas entirely but can significantly reduce discomfort and odor. Adjusting daily eating habits is often the most effective approach.

Why does pregnancy gas smell like rotten eggs?
The smell comes from hydrogen sulfide, a gas produced when gut bacteria break down sulfur-rich foods like eggs and vegetables. Slower digestion during pregnancy increases the time bacteria have to produce this compound, intensifying the odor.
Is smelly gas a sign of a healthy pregnancy?
Not directly, but it is usually a normal result of hormonal changes and slower digestion. It indicates your digestive system is adapting to pregnancy, not that something is wrong.
Can prenatal vitamins make gas smell worse?
Yes, especially those containing iron. Iron can alter gut bacteria and digestion, leading to darker stools and stronger-smelling gas in some individuals.
When should I worry about pregnancy gas?
If gas is accompanied by severe abdominal pain, persistent diarrhea, or weight loss, consult a healthcare provider. These symptoms may indicate an underlying digestive condition.
Does gas smell get worse in later pregnancy?
It can. As pregnancy progresses, hormonal effects on digestion intensify, and the growing uterus puts pressure on the intestines, both of which can increase gas buildup and odor.
